## Orderflow Environments — Soft Deletes

Heads up for release day: the `orders` table in Orderflow never hard-deletes rows anymore. Since the Maplewick migration, cancelled orders just get a `deleted_at` stamp, and the nightly sweeper archives anything older than 90 days. Staging mimics prod here, but the sweeper runs hourly so you can actually test it. If a rollback touches order state, pause the sweeper first or it'll eat your test rows. Current environment settings for all three tiers are below.

service settings:
[sorys]
port = 8000
team = eliius
host = sorys.novacstack.example
region = south-3
access_code = ac_f66665
timeout_ms = 250

Subject: Memtrace cut-over complete

Team,

Cut-over to Memtrace v2 for GPU memory profiling finished last night. Old v1 agents are disabled; any tickets referencing v1 dashboards should be closed as resolved-by-migration. Sampling overhead is now under 2% and allocation traces include kernel names. Known gap: profiles older than 30 days were not migrated. Point customers at the v2 docs for setup questions. For reference when troubleshooting, the agent now runs with the following configuration.

settings of bagaf-bawip:
[aldax]
port = 5000
region = south-4
host = aldax.brasklabs.corp
team = brivan
timeout_ms = 2000
retries = 2

Subject: Gridwright on-call notes

Gridwright generates daily crosswords from plugin-supplied word lists. Pages usually mean a plugin timed out during grid fill. Kill the stuck job, requeue with the fallback dictionary, done. Plugin authors get notified automatically; don't email them yourself. Timeout budgets and plugin requirements are kept on the internal page below.

runbook for tagug-hafog: https://jira.lumiclabs.internal/projects/pages/pages/9773c0d8

Release checklist — BinRoute Optimizer 4.2. Confirm the pick-list scoring weights match the values signed off by the Ops Efficiency group at the Marlow Junction warehouse. Run the regression suite against last week's order snapshot and verify no route exceeds the 12-stop cap. Check that the rollback bundle is staged and that the feature flag for batch re-sequencing defaults to off. Once all boxes are ticked, record the deployed build by pasting the token that follows.

pipeline stamp: htk21_cc68b8e00e3cb5ca75ae8